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of workbenches and discloses a workbench for developing an electronic information technology, which comprises a workbench surface, supporting legs arranged on the bottom surface of the workbench surface and a side plate arranged on one side of the workbench surface, wherein a brush shell is arranged on the top surface of the workbench surface, the bottom surface of the brush shell is connected with a brush, one end of the brush shell, which is close to the side plate, is in threaded connection with a sliding rod, a movable groove and a bending groove are formed in the surface of the side plate, which is close to the workbench surface, the surface of the sliding rod is in sliding connection with the inner walls of the movable groove and the bending groove, and one end, which is far away from the workbench surface, of the sliding rod is fixedly connected with a limiting block. According to the workbench for development of the electronic information technology, the hairbrush controlled by the motor is changed into manual operation, the step of the motor is reduced, the operation space on one side of the workbench is released, and the bending groove is additionally formed in the movable groove on the surface of the side plate, so that the hairbrush can be bent towards one side, and the operation space on the other side of the workbench surface is released, and therefore, the operation space of a worker is not hindered.

Background
Along with the development of the times, people living equipment is more and more intelligent, but the high-speed development of electronic information technology is not separated behind the intelligence, and common electronic products are processed on a workbench in the processing production, but because the volume of internal parts of the electronic products is mainly smaller, the processed scraps and the like are finer, and the scraps and the like need to be cleaned in the processing process or after the processing.
The utility model discloses a workstation is used in electronic information technology development to authority publication number CN215958811U, cleaning device includes the backup pad, the fixed surface of backup pad installs the motor, the one end fixed mounting that the motor was kept away from to the bull stick has the gear, the fixed surface of workstation body installs the curb plate, the spout has been seted up on the surface of curb plate, the inside sliding connection of spout has the connecting plate, the one end fixed mounting that the spout was kept away from to the connecting plate has the rack, the fixed surface of rack installs the connecting rod, logical groove has been seted up on the surface of curb plate, the fixed surface of brush board installs the fixed block, the jack has been seted up on the surface of fixed block. The utility model solves the problems that the prior workbench for developing the electronic information technology needs to manually wipe the table top to ensure the cleaning of the workbench after being used, but the manual wiping of the table top is time-consuming and labor-consuming, and also occupies the rest time of workers after working, thereby bringing a certain trouble to the users.
However, the following problems still remain:
1. the brush cleaning table top is controlled by the motor, and firstly, the motor and the rotating rod occupy a part of the area of the working table top, and the brush occupies a part of the area of the working table top, so that the operation space of a worker is reduced more, and the operation is not facilitated.
2. The collecting box is arranged below the blanking groove, so that the collecting box is placed below the table top when a worker works, the legs of the worker are not facilitated to be placed, and the collecting box is inconvenient to clean and replace after the table top is cleaned.

Referring to fig. 1-4, a workbench for developing electronic information technology comprises a workbench 7, supporting legs 1 arranged on the bottom surface of the workbench 7, and a side plate 5 arranged on one side of the workbench 7, wherein a brush housing 13 is arranged on the top surface of the workbench 7, a brush 12 is connected to the bottom surface of the brush housing 13, a sliding rod 21 is connected to one end of the brush housing 13 close to the side plate 5 in a threaded manner, a movable groove 6 and a bending groove 11 are formed in the surface of the side plate 5 close to the workbench 7 in a penetrating manner, the surface of the sliding rod 21 is in sliding connection with the inner walls of the movable groove 6 and the bending groove 11, a limiting block 10 is fixedly connected to one end of the sliding rod 21 away from the workbench 7, a flip 15 is connected to one end of the brush housing 13 away from the side plate 5, and a collecting box 2 is arranged on one side of the workbench 7 away from the brush housing 13.
The workbench for developing the electronic information technology is characterized in that when a worker needs to clean a working table surface 7 after finishing working, the rear end of the brush shell 13 is connected with a sliding rod 21 in a threaded manner by pulling the brush shell 13 from right to left, a movable groove 6 formed in the surface of a side plate 5 slides, and then the rear end of the brush shell 13 is propped against the back surface of the side plate 5 through a limiting block 10 to make a limit, so that the brush shell 13 can not shake in the moving process, the cleaning effect is not influenced, and because the sliding rod 21 is connected with the back surface of the brush shell 13 in a threaded manner, when the brush shell 13 is damaged or worn and needs to be replaced, the limiting block 10 and the sliding rod 21 are removed through threaded rotation, in addition, in the moving process, a brush 12 connected with the bottom surface of the brush shell 13 can take sundries of the table surface away for cleaning, when the brush 12 moves to the left side of the working table 7, sundries accumulated on one side of the brush 12 can fall down along the gravity, and then just fall into the collecting box 2 arranged on the left side of the working table 7, after cleaning is completed, the brush housing 13 is pulled to move rightwards again, when the sliding rod 21 slides to a certain distance along the movable groove 6, the sliding rod 21 falls into the bending groove 11, the bending groove 11 and the movable groove 6 form 90 degrees, the middle spacing distance is just the height between the brush housing 13 and the brush 12, the side wall of the bent brush housing 13 is leveled with the working table 7, a working space can be additionally increased, the front end of the brush housing 13 is provided with the flip 15, when the brush 12 needs to be replaced and cleaned, the flip 15 can be directly opened, and the brush 12 connected with the brush housing 13 is pulled away.
Further, as shown in fig. 4, two sides of one end of the working table 7 far away from the brush housing 13 are fixedly connected with a fixing block 3, a hanging rod 18 is fixedly connected between the two fixing blocks 3, one side of the collecting box 2 close to the working table 7 is fixedly connected with a plurality of clamping blocks 19, the bottom surfaces of the clamping blocks 19 are clamped with the surface of the hanging rod 18, when a worker needs to clean the working table 7, a plurality of clamping blocks 19 are fixedly connected under the side wall of the collecting box 2, the bottom surfaces of the clamping blocks 19 are provided with an radian, the radian is just attached to the surface of the hanging rod 18, the two ends of the hanging rod 18 are fixedly connected with the fixing blocks 3 and the working table 7, after the clamping blocks 19 are clamped with the hanging rod 18, the collecting box 2 is connected with the working table 7, one side of the clamping blocks 19 close to the side wall of the working table 7 is a plane, the clamping blocks 19 are abutted against the working table 7, and a gap is prevented from being formed.
Further, as shown in fig. 1 and 3, one side of the flip 15 is hinged to the brush housing 13 through a hinge, and the other side is provided with a limit bolt 8 in a penetrating manner, the limit bolt 8 is in threaded connection with the brush housing 13, and when the brush 12 in the brush housing 13 needs to be replaced or cleaned, the threaded rod 8 is directly rotated to separate the flip 15 from the table top 7, the other side is hinged, and the flip 15 can be directly rotated when the threaded rod 8 is rotationally removed.
Further,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, the top surface of the collecting box 2 is hinged with the collecting cover 4 through a hinge, the collecting cover 4 is located above the collecting box 2 and the clamping block 19, the top surface of the collecting cover 4 is level with the surface of the working table 7, when the working table is not required to be cleaned, the collecting cover 4 is covered, as the top surface of the collecting cover 4 is level with the top surface of the working table 7, a part of operation space can be additionally increased, and in addition, in a hinged mode, the collecting cover 4 can be directly turned over when the working table 7 is required to be cleaned, so that the operation is convenient and easy.
Further, as shown in fig. 1, a sliding groove 9 is formed in the front side surface of the working table 7, a sliding shaft 16 is slidably connected in the sliding groove 9, a connecting block 20 is fixedly connected to the surface of the sliding shaft 16, the top surface of the connecting block 20 is fixedly connected with the bottom surface of the flip 15, and a limit and a support are added to the front end of the brush shell 13 when the working table 7 is cleaned by adding a connecting block 20, the sliding shaft 16 and the sliding groove 9, so that the brush shell 13 moves more stably.
Further, as shown in fig. 3, brush grooves 14 are formed in two sides of the inner wall of the brush housing 13, the brush 12 is slidably connected with the inner wall of the brush housing 13 through the brush grooves 14, and the top of the brush 12 can be inserted into the brush grooves 14 by adding one brush groove 14, so that the brush is more stable in connection in the brush housing 13, and cannot shake, and the cleaning effect is affected.
Further, as shown in fig. 1 and 3, the top surface of the brush housing 13 is fixedly connected with a handle 17, and by adding one handle 17, the brush housing 13 can be gripped more conveniently.
